SAP Patches Critical Security Flaws in Its Products

SAP has recently announced the release of six new security notes from the May 2021 Security Patch Day. This is along with the updates for five other security notes – counting with three rated Hot News.

The updated Hot News notes (CVSS score 10) deals with the security updates for Chromium offered with SAP Business Client. It is at version 90.0.4430.93 and this Chromium update can fix 63 security holes.

Among the high-severity security notes, two resolves three security vulnerabilities within SAP Business One. These are all related to SAP’s Chef Cookbooks. 

In fact, two of these flaws can impact Business One for SAP HANA – leading to code injection, allowing an attacker full control of the application.
